The Ultimate Stress Test: MSI Cyborg 14 Review Across 105 Miles of Welsh Wilderness

WALES — In a daring departure from sterile laboratory benchmarks and synthetic stress tests, a new evaluation of the MSI Cyborg 14 has pushed the hardware to its absolute limits—not in a data center, but across 105 miles of the rugged Welsh wilderness.

The experiment began when a journalist, tasked with increasing the publication’s focus on hardware criticism, was challenged to review the laptop. Rather than focusing on the typical minutiae of keyboard travel and GPU clock speeds, the reviewer opted for a test of true physical endurance.

The mission? To carry the gaming rig through the heart of Eryri National Park, including a grueling ascent of Yr Wyddfa, the second-highest peak in Great Britain.

Beyond the Benchmarks: Hardware in the Wild

Most gaming laptop reviews follow a predictable pattern: a few days of gaming in a climate-controlled room, a few spreadsheets of frame rates, and a conclusion based on technical specifications. However, this trial sought to answer a different question: How does a “portable” gaming machine actually feel when portability is a matter of survival and stamina?

The MSI Cyborg 14, positioned as a relatively affordable entry into the gaming ecosystem, was the subject of this unconventional odyssey. For a reviewer more interested in alpine summits than graphics card benchmarks, the laptop became less of a tool and more of a piece of expedition gear.

The Evolution of Portable Gaming Power

The gaming laptop industry has long struggled with a fundamental paradox: the desire for desktop-class power versus the need for mobility. For years, “portable” was a relative term, often describing machines that required a dedicated shoulder strap and a heavy-duty power supply.

The Rise of the 14-Inch Form Factor

The shift toward 14-inch displays, as seen in the MSI Cyborg series, represents a strategic pivot. By shrinking the footprint, manufacturers are targeting a demographic that values versatility—users who might need a machine for professional work during the day and high-fidelity gaming at night.

According to industry standards for laptop testing, the balance between thermal management and chassis size is the primary engineering hurdle. Smaller laptops must work harder to dissipate heat, often leading to “thermal throttling” where the system slows down to prevent overheating.

Understanding “Relative Affordability”

In the high-end hardware market, “affordable” is a sliding scale. A laptop like the Cyborg 14 avoids the exorbitant pricing of “enthusiast” rigs by utilizing a more streamlined build and mid-range components. This makes it an attractive entry point for gamers who want a dedicated machine without spending the equivalent of a used car.

Pro Tip: When transporting gaming laptops in hiking packs, always use a hard-shell sleeve and place the device vertically against the flat back of the bag to prevent pressure points on the screen.
